I’m really big on this pedal. I had cycled through several Amp-In-A-Box pedals over the last 18 months or so (some significantly better than others) and the BE Deluxe just checks all the boxes. With independent channels, dedicated mid controls, low end damping, and internal gain trim pots for each channel, you really can turn any amp with a good clean tone into a 3-channel amp. FWIW, I’m feeding mine into a ‘72 Marshall 50 watt. That particular head has always had warmer, rounder clean tone than you would expect from a non MV Marshall - almost a Fenderish quality? It plays really nicely with the gain structure of the BE Deluxe.
